Ingredients
To create the most delightful Snickerdoodle Hot Cocoa Bombs, you’ll need the following ingredients. I always recommend using high-quality ingredients for the best results, so here’s what you want to gather:
- Hot Cocoa Mix: 6 tablespoons, divided (You can use store-bought or homemade; just ensure it’s the creamy kind for a delightful experience.)
- Granulated Sugar: â…” cup (Organic sugar can add a nice touch.)
- Cocoa Powder: â…“ cup (Use unsweetened for that rich chocolate flavor.)
- Kosher Salt: 1 pinch (Just a little helps to balance the sweet flavors!)
- White Chocolate Chips: 1 cup (Look for good-quality chips; I love Ghirardelli for its smooth melting quality.)
- Cinnamon: ½ teaspoon (Ceylon cinnamon is a lovely option if you can find it, providing a delicate flavor.)
- Mini Marshmallows: 15-18, divided (These are the delightful little surprises that will float in your hot cocoa!)
- Silicone Chocolate Bomb Mold: 1 (Make sure it’s of good quality to get that perfect mold shape.)

Step-by-Step Instructions
Get ready to indulge your senses with these easy steps to creating your own Snickerdoodle Hot Cocoa Bombs:
-
Make the Hot Cocoa Mix: In a mixing bowl, whisk together the sugar, cocoa powder, and kosher salt until well blended. This will be the magical powder at the heart of your cocoa bomb!
-
Prepare the Chocolate Coating: Using a heat-safe bowl, melt the white chocolate chips over a double boiler. Stir the chocolate gently until smooth, then mix in the ½ teaspoon of cinnamon. This cinnamon-infused chocolate is the showstopper of these bombs!
-
Mold the Cocoa Bombs: Using a spoon, coat the inside of the silicone chocolate molds with the melted cinnamon chocolate. Use a little extra chocolate to make sure the shell is thick enough (you don’t want it to crack when you pop it out). Freeze for about 10 minutes or until the chocolate is set.
-
Fill the Molds: Carefully fill three of the completed molds with 2 tablespoons of the hot cocoa mix, a pinch of the additional cinnamon, and around 5-6 mini marshmallows. Make sure they’re generous and cozy!
-
Seal the Bombs: Take the other three halves of the molds, place them over a plate of warm water for just a moment to slightly melt the rims, making the edges tacky. Quickly but gently press these halves onto the filled halves, sealing them together. Decorate as desired with drizzled chocolate or sprinkles.
-
Store for Later: Keep the bombs in a cool, dry place until ready to use.
-
To Enjoy: Simply place a Snickerdoodle Hot Cocoa Bomb in your favorite mug, pour a cup of steaming hot milk over it, stir as it melts, and enjoy that warm, cozy experience!

Expert Tips & Tricks
To ensure your Snickerdoodle Hot Cocoa Bombs turn out perfectly every time, here are a few professional tips from my personal kitchen experiences:
-
Use a Candy Thermometer: If you’re unsure about the melting chocolate, use a thermometer to keep it at about 110°F. This will ensure the chocolate has the right consistency without seizing.
-
Perfect Mixing: When creating your cocoa mix, mix well to avoid clumps and ensure a smooth drink later on!
-
Storage Recommendations: Keep your cocoa bombs in an airtight container at room temperature for up to two weeks. Avoid refrigerating them to maintain their best quality.
-
Make-Ahead Instructions: You can prepare these cocoa bombs up to a month in advance. Just store them properly and watch as your friends’ eyes light up when you surprise them!
-
Troubleshooting Tip: If your chocolate shells break, don’t stress! Just melt more chocolate and use it as a glue to patch up the cracks. A little creativity can go a long way!

FAQ Section
-
Can I use regular chocolate instead of white chocolate?
Yes, milk or dark chocolate works beautifully too! -
How long can I store the cocoa bombs?
They can last up to two weeks at room temperature. -
Can I add extracts like vanilla or almond flavor?
Absolutely! Just a drop of extract will enhance the flavor. -
What kind of milk should I use?
Any kind works—dairy, almond, oat, or soy. Choose your favorite! -
Are there gluten-free options?
Yes! Just ensure your cocoa mix and add-ins are gluten-free. -
How do I make them extra fancy?
Drizzle melted chocolate on top or sprinkle some festive edible glitter! -
What if my chocolate is too thick?
If it’s hard to work with, slightly reheat it or add a bit of coconut oil to thin it out. -
Can I make them without a mold?
While a mold is ideal, you can use a muffin tin lined with plastic wrap as an alternative. -
What if I can’t find mini marshmallows?
Cut regular marshmallows into smaller pieces, and you’ll be good to go! -
Can children help with this recipe?
Yes! It’s a fun activity for the whole family. Just supervise the melting step for safety.
